Contents
xi
Contents
SPRU733
A Instruction Compatibility
A-1
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
Lists the instructions that are common to the C62x, C64x, and C67x DSPs.
B Mapping Between Instruction and Functional Unit
B-1
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
Lists the instructions that execute on each functional unit.
C .D Unit Instructions and Opcode Maps
C-1
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
Lists the instructions that execute in the .D functional unit and illustrates the opcode maps for
these instructions.
C.1
Instructions Executing in the .D Functional Unit
C-2
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
C.2
Opcode Map Symbols and Meanings
C-3
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
C.3
32-Bit Opcode Maps
C-5
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
D .L Unit Instructions and Opcode Maps
D-1
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
Lists the instructions that execute in the .L functional unit and illustrates the opcode maps for
these instructions.
D.1
Instructions Executing in the .L Functional Unit
D-2
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
D.2
Opcode Map Symbols and Meanings
D-3
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
D.3
32-Bit Opcode Maps
D-4
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
E .M Unit Instructions and Opcode Maps
E-1
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
Lists the instructions that execute in the .M functional unit and illustrates the opcode maps for
these instructions.
E.1
Instructions Executing in the .M Functional Unit
E-2
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
E.2
Opcode Map Symbols and Meanings
E-3
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
E.3
32-Bit Opcode Maps
E-4
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
F .S Unit Instructions and Opcode Maps
F-1
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
Lists the instructions that execute in the .S functional unit and illustrates the opcode maps for
these instructions.
F.1
Instructions Executing in the .S Functional Unit
F-2
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
F.2
Opcode Map Symbols and Meanings
F-3
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
F.3
32-Bit Opcode Maps
F-4
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
G No Unit Specified Instructions and Opcode Maps
G-1
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
Lists the instructions that execute with no unit specified and illustrates the opcode maps for
these instructions.
G.1
Instructions Executing With No Unit Specified
G-2
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
G.2
Opcode Map Symbols and Meanings
G-2
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
G.3
32-Bit Opcode Maps
G-3
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.